The next port of call for AMG - Team BLACK FALCON is Belgium, for the team’s third 24-hour race of the year and the penultimate round of the Blancpain GT Series Endurance Cup. Following a strong second place in the Dubai 24 that kickstarted the endurance racing calendar back in January and their epic victory in May’s Nürburgring 24 Hours, AMG - Team BLACK FALCON will be looking for another great result in the legendary Spa 24 Hours. Not only that, but the team have grabbed the headlines ahead of this year’s race with the reveal of a ground-breaking tie-in with alternative rock band Linkin Park, one of the biggest bands in the world. The band have designed the stunning livery the adorns the team’s Mercedes-AMG GT3 #00, and will be present in Belgium to cheer the team on.

Meuspath. The 47th Adenauer ADAC Deutsche Payment-Trophy was the return of the BLACK FALCON Team to the Nurburgring Nordschleife after the overall victory at the 24h-race four weeks ago. The team entered the fourth running of VLN´s 2016 season with five cars. In a tough race, Alexander Toril and Tim Scheerbarth scored the class victory in SP7 for BLACK FALCON Team TMD Friction and finished in a brilliant sixth place overall.

Nürburgring. The AMG-Team BLACK FALCON wins the 44th edition of the ADAC ZURICH 24h-Race. Adam Christodoulou, Maro Engel, Manuel Metzger and Bernd Schneider scored the win in a breathtaking final overtaking the leading HTP-Motorsport car in the last lap. The finish was the closest in the history of the event. Also Porsche 911 GT3 Cup BF #64 won class SP7, Porsche Carrera #140 won class V6.

Nurburgring/Meuspath. At the third round of VLN long distance championship BLACK FALCON scored three podium positions. In class SP7 Alexander Toril and Tim Scheerbarth unfortunately missed the victory only because of a puncture. Class V6 entered Porsche 911 Carrera driven by Aurel Schoeller and Christian Schmitz also missed the class victory just by a couple of seconds. In the end all six BLACK FALCON cars finished the race without major damage.
